What Is Vehicle Stability Control (VSC) and Why Is It Essential?

vehicle stability control system

Vehicle Stability Control (VSC) is a crucial safety feature in modern vehicles, designed to keep you in control even on the slickest surfaces. Found in all new Toyota vehicles, including the iconic Supra, VSC utilizes multiple sensors to monitor your wheels for potential slippage. When it detects a loss of grip, it automatically kicks in, reducing engine power and selectively applying brakes to individual wheels, helping you maintain your intended course.

The slip indicator light on your dashboard illuminates when VSC is active, reassuring you that the system is hard at work. It’s important to keep VSC activated at all times; while it’s a powerful driving aid, it’s no replacement for your attentive driving. By enhancing your control in adverse conditions, VSC considerably reduces the risk of accidents, empowering you to drive with confidence, knowing you’re backed by cutting-edge technology that prioritizes your safety.

How to Recognize VSC Activation: Slip Indicator Lights Explained

The Slip Indicator Light on your vehicle’s instrument cluster is a key visual cue for understanding the status of the Vehicle Stability Control (VSC) system. When this light illuminates, it signals that the VSC is actively engaged to prevent slippage, maintaining your traction and control during slippery conditions. If you see the light flashing, it indicates that the VSC is applying brakes or reducing engine power to stabilize your vehicle. This real-time feedback is essential for recognizing slippage and ensuring your safety. Conversely, a steady Slip Indicator Light suggests the VSC system is off or malfunctioning, requiring your attention.

Understanding these Slip Indicator functions not only enhances your driving experience but also reinforces the VSC system’s importance in managing stability. Troubleshooting Common VSC Issues: What to Do When VSC Isn’t Working Right

Even with the best practices for using your Vehicle Stability Control (VSC) system, issues can arise that hinder its performance. If you notice the slip indicator light remains illuminated, it’s a sign something’s off. Start with VSC troubleshooting steps: first, check if the VSC has been accidentally turned off by ensuring the track VSC button hasn’t been pressed. If the light is on and the system isn’t responding, common sensor failures, like faulty wheel speed sensors, might be the culprit. Don’t hesitate to conduct a VSC system reset, but if problems persist, it’s wise to have a qualified technician inspect your vehicle. Regular maintenance of your braking system and sensors can prevent these issues, keeping your driving experience smooth and stable. Frequently Asked Questions

What Would Cause My Stability Control Light to Come On?

Your stability control light might come on due to wheel slippage, low tire pressure, or worn tires. These warning lights are vital for driving safety, so addressing the underlying issues promptly is essential for peak performance.

How Do I Turn off Traction Control in a Supra?

To turn off traction control in your Supra, press and hold the “VSC” button for three seconds. Remember, disabling safety features can enhance performance tuning but may risk control in slippery conditions. Always prioritize safety.
